Embodiment Construction

[0010] Take the establishment of a landscape park on the edge of Dianchi Lake in Kunming as an example:

[0011] The total land area of ​​the project area is about 275 hectares, and the entire project area is basically rectangular. A composite artificial wetland system of about 200 mu will be built to treat domestic sewage in the landscape park and some river water near the landscape park (class IV or inferior V surface water) .

[0012] 1. Biomass Energy Conversion Center

[0013] It mainly treats the drainage of toilets and kitchens in the wetland park area and the plant waste generated in the area, and the design treatment capacity is 500m of domestic sewage 3 / d, adopt adjustment → oil separation → anaerobic → aerobic → sedimentation process, after the effluent reaches the secondary standard of "Integrated Wastewater Discharge Standard", it will enter the constructed wetland pretreatment unit for advanced treatment. Abstract

The invention relates to a purifying art for a water system in a landscape park. Surface water is delivered through a sand basin (3) and then to an oxidation pond (4) with filler, the water then flows into an artificial swamp (1), and the water which flows out of the artificial swamp is regulated and deposited by a stabilizing pond (5), finally the water flows into the water pond of the landscape park; the water is pumped into a stream swamp (2) of the park by a pumping device (6), the water in the stream swamp is pumped to a mudflat swamp (7), thus the water in the mudflat swamp can automatically flow back to the water pond of the landscape park; the domestic sewage in the landscape park is treated in the biomass energy transforming center and then is delivered into the oxidation pond (4) with filler. The biomass energy transformation includes the procedures of adjusting, oil separation, anaerobic reaction, aerobic reaction and depositing; the biomass energy transformation is mixed with the common domestic sewage after two grades of anaerobic reactions. The invention can assure the water quality in the landscape park to be equal to or better than the water quality for entertainment in the landscape park; the treatment procedure can protect environment, thereby providing satisfactory water source for an artificial lake as well as effectively treating the waste; and the invention can provide the needed energy for the whole treatment system and have great social and economic benefits.

Description

technical field [0001] The invention relates to a water system purification process of an artificial lake, in particular to a water quality purification process for a large-capacity water body landscape park. Background technique [0002] In recent years, with the improvement of people's living standards, a hydrophilic living environment has become a major demand, and the number of landscape parks has continued to increase. Water-related issues such as water supply, water purification costs, and post-management have gradually emerged, especially in landscape parks. The management of artificial lakes has not been well resolved. At present, the treatment of artificial lakes mainly adopts water diversion, circulation filtration, microbial methods, ecological water purification and other methods.
